Nebraska is fortunate to have a new online resource to identify birds in our state. The Nebraska Bird Library website is up and running, complete with 438 species profiles.

“To my knowledge, it is one of only two web resources in the nation dedicated to educating the public about a state’s avifauna,” said Jill Liske-Clark, Coordinator of the Nebraska Bird Partnership.

The Nebraska Bird Partnership (formerly Nebraska Partnership for All-Bird Conservation) is comprised of over 100 conservation organizations and agencies - including The Nature Conservancy - that have united to better understand and manage the bird resources of Nebraska.
